Web16 jan. 2014 · A person who is vaccinated may still develop shingles, but the severity and complications are reduced. 6 Vaccination reduces the risk of getting shingles by 51%. It also reduces the risk of long-term pain by 67%. 2 Research suggests that the vaccine is effective for at least 6 years. Web15 apr. 2024 · Soaking in a cool water bath (or taking a cool shower) for approximately 15 minutes helps to relieve some of the pain and itchiness caused by shingles.
